The Difference between Search Engine Optimisation and Search Engine Marketing

As the industry evolves, more and more people are looking to promote their websites on the internet and are searching for providers who can offer them a full service Search Engine marketing solution. When choosing a provider it is important to be clear on what it is that they are offering you.

What is Search Engine Optimisation?

Search Engine optimisation or website optimisation is what we like to refer to as 'on-page' optimisation.  It involves assessing and removing any obstacles in a site that might hinder its search performance, the loading of key information in specific places on a page and the optimisation of technical areas of a site such as Title tags, Meta description tags, Meta keyword tags, headings, image alt tags, and hyperlinks. 

Many website designers and developers offer Search Engine optimisation services but bear in mind that this is only one part of the equation to gaining good Search Engine rankings. 

What is Search Engine Marketing?

Search Engine Marketing is an holistic description of the act of promoting a website on the Internet and involves both 'on-page' factors as mentioned above and 'off-page' factors such as link building, content based marketing (also known as Article Marketing) and Pay Per Click campaigns (also known as PPC or Sponsored Links) provided through programmes such as Google Adwords and Yahoo! Search Marketing.

A Search Engine Marketing service generally also includes keyword research and analysis, the building of site content in service and/or product pages and more recently the use of Business Blogs.

Many Search Engines determine the popularity of a website by the number of sites that link to it.  This popularity along with a sound 'on-page' optimisation will help a website to gain rankings in the search results.
